About the role

Reporting directly to the Principal, the School Operations Manager will serve as a liaison between the school staff and the Navigation team. They will have overall operational responsibility for the school’s basic HR, purchases, facility maintenance, and other management with guidance from the Principal and the Chief Operating Officer. They will develop deep operational knowledge of site-based operations, business management, reporting requirements, and process-driven accountability.

Responsibilities

  • Leadership:
    • Act as a spokesperson for the school alongside the Principal.
    • Actively engage and energize site-based volunteers, board members, event committees, stakeholders, partnering organizations, and funders.
    • Lead, coach, develop, and retain the school’s office management team.
    • Ensure effective systems to track scaling progress and regularly evaluate program components to measure successes that can be communicated to the Principal.
  • Program planning and management:
    • Oversee the planning, implementation, and evaluation of the school's programs and services.
    • Ensure programs and services align with the network's mission and reflect board priorities.
    • Monitor day-to-day delivery of programs and services to maintain or improve quality.
    • Oversee the planning, implementation, execution, and evaluation of special projects.
    • Oversee the physical plant and ensure quality care of the facility.
  • Human resources planning and management:
    • Determine staffing requirements for site-based organizational management and program delivery in cooperation with School and Navigation leadership.
    • Establish a positive, healthy, and safe work environment in accordance with all appropriate legislation and regulations.
    • Ensure all staff receive an orientation to the school and that appropriate ongoing/annual training is provided.
    • Process all new hires with HR and schedule on-boarding and benefits meetings.
    • Implement a performance management process for all staff, including monitoring performance on an ongoing basis and conducting annual performance reviews.
    • Coach and mentor staff as appropriate to improve performance.
  • Financial planning and management:
    • Participate in fundraising activities as appropriate.
    • Ensure sound bookkeeping and accounting procedures are followed at the site level.
    • Administer the school’s funds according to the approved budget and monitor monthly cash flow.
    • Provide the Principal with comprehensive, regular reports on revenues and expenditures.
    • Ensure compliance with all financial legislation, including taxation and withholding payments.
